Output bd39dfa1405a1bf4bdbfde5fedccadf7831cd505768aff2f8c15387879998bd2:1

value
655520
script pubkey
OP_HASH160 OP_PUSHBYTES_20 31dca5e04b9c6302d079a8b3767a14390b35575e OP_EQUAL
address
36EfMqDECyejrJjUDttjN9NWLyFHGTK7T4
transaction
bd39dfa1405a1bf4bdbfde5fedccadf7831cd505768aff2f8c15387879998bd2
confirmations
132675
spent
true